AI Summary

  • Establishes a Solar Panel Disposal Fund administered by the Department of Environmental Quality, funded through legislative appropriations and $1 per-panel installation fees collected from solar panel owners or installers.

  • Authorizes the department to award grants to cities, towns, and counties for decommissioning, recycling, and disposing of solar panels and for groundwater quality remediation efforts caused by improper solar panel disposal.

  • Prioritizes grant applications that address groundwater quality remediation and allows the department to retain up to one percent of fund monies for administrative costs.

  • Requires grantees to submit annual reports by June 30 detailing grant expenditures and program outcomes, and requires the department to submit an annual report to the governor and legislature by August 15.

  • Requires approval by a two-thirds vote of both legislative houses to enact this measure.
